Setup
Initial Charging
Before first use, connect the mouse to a USB power source using the provided Type-C braided paracord cable. The mouse features a 400mAh high-efficiency battery, providing up to 120 hours of continuous use on a full charge. The RGB indicator system will provide charging status.
Connectivity Modes
The INPHIC IN10P supports three connectivity modes: 2.4G Wireless, Bluetooth 5.0, and Type-C Wired. Use the switch on the bottom of the mouse to select your desired mode.

Figure 1: Triple Mode Connectivity. The INPHIC IN10P mouse offers seamless switching between 2.4G Wireless, Bluetooth 5.0, and Type-C wired connections for versatile use across various devices.
2.4G Wireless Connection
- Locate the 8K Nano USB receiver stored in the compartment on the bottom of the mouse.
- Insert the USB receiver into an available USB port on your PC or laptop. For optimal signal, use the included receiver extension adapter.
- Switch the mode selector on the bottom of the mouse to "2.4G".
- The mouse will automatically connect.

Figure 2: Reliable Wireless Connection. The mouse utilizes a 2.4G wireless connection with an included receiver extender for enhanced stability and range.
Bluetooth Connection
- Switch the mode selector on the bottom of the mouse to "BT".
- On your device (PC, laptop, tablet), go to Bluetooth settings and enable Bluetooth.
- Search for new devices and select "INPHIC IN10P" when it appears.
- Follow any on-screen prompts to complete pairing.
Type-C Wired Connection
- Connect the provided Type-C braided paracord cable to the front port of the mouse.
- Connect the other end of the cable to an available USB port on your device.
- The mouse will automatically switch to wired mode and begin charging.
Operating the Mouse
DPI Adjustment
The INPHIC IN10P features 6 adjustable DPI levels, ranging from 800 to 26,000 DPI, powered by the PixArt PAW3395 sensor. The DPI can be adjusted using the dedicated DPI/PAIR button on the bottom of the mouse or through the driver software. The built-in RGB indicator changes color to reflect the current DPI setting.

Polling Rate
Experience super-smooth tracking with up to an 8000Hz polling rate in 2.4G wireless mode. This high polling rate ensures minimal latency and razor-sharp accuracy, crucial for competitive gaming.

Programmable Buttons and Software
The IN10P features 5 programmable buttons. Utilize the INPHIC driver software to customize button functions, adjust DPI levels, manage RGB lighting modes, and configure macros. The software allows for full customization to suit your preferences.

Maintenance
- Cleaning: Use a soft, dry cloth to wipe the mouse surface. For stubborn dirt, a slightly damp cloth can be used, but ensure no moisture enters the internal components. Avoid harsh chemicals.
- Battery Care: To prolong battery life, avoid fully discharging the mouse frequently. Charge it when the low-power indicator activates. If storing for an extended period, charge it to about 50% and store in a cool, dry place.
- Mouse Feet: The mouse comes with zero-additive PTFE feet for smooth gliding. If the feet wear out, use the included anti-slip mouse grip tape or replacement feet for optimal performance.
Troubleshooting
Connectivity Issues
- Mouse not responding: Ensure the mouse is charged. Check the mode switch on the bottom (2.4G, BT, OFF).
- 2.4G Wireless not connecting: Ensure the USB receiver is securely plugged in. Try a different USB port. Ensure the mouse is set to 2.4G mode.
- Bluetooth not pairing: Ensure Bluetooth is enabled on your device and the mouse is in BT pairing mode. Remove previous pairings and try re-pairing.
- Lag or disconnections: Ensure the receiver is not obstructed. Use the receiver extension adapter to bring the receiver closer to the mouse. Reduce interference from other wireless devices.
Tracking Issues
- Erratic cursor movement: Clean the mouse sensor on the bottom. Ensure you are using the mouse on a suitable surface (e.g., a mouse pad).
- DPI not changing: Press the DPI button on the bottom of the mouse. If using software, ensure it is running and settings are applied.
Software and Customization
- Software not detecting mouse: Ensure the mouse is connected via 2.4G wireless or wired mode. Restart the software and/or your computer.
- Custom settings not saving: Ensure the software is running with administrator privileges.
Specifications
| Feature | Detail |
|---|---|
| Model | IN10P |
| Connectivity | Bluetooth 5.0, 2.4G Wireless, USB-C Wired |
| Sensor | PixArt PAW3395 Optical Sensor |
| DPI Range | 800 - 26,000 DPI (6 levels) |
| Polling Rate | Up to 8000Hz (2.4G Wireless) |
| IPS Speed | 650 IPS |
| Acceleration | 50G |
| Weight | 60g (approx. 2.05 ounces) |
| Buttons | 5 Programmable Buttons, 100 Million Click Switches |
| Battery | 400mAh (up to 120 hours continuous use) |
| Dimensions | 4.8 x 2.44 x 0.04 inches |
| Compatibility | Windows, macOS, Linux |
